
The idol group led by Ladybeard is ready to bring more of their unique musical talents to the world. But first, some epic promo photos.
Being the singing, dancing, destroying, bearded-beauty that he is, it’s no surprise that Ladybeard’s cross-dressing ways and crazy antics are really starting to work out for him. And it’s not just Ladybeard himself, but his equally amazing idol group, Ladybaby, that’s really finding their rhythm. And lucky for their fans, it’s been announced that their third single, “Renge Chance!”, will be released on April 13.

Ladybaby are masters of combining the cute fun of J-pop and hardcore metal, which Ladybeard himself has tagged as “kawaii-core”. Their past two singles, “Nippon Manju” and “Age-Age Money” were quite well-received by Ladybeard’s adoring fans and the general public. Their new single though, which translates as “lotus chance”, might find a new audience in those who are big fans of Rock Lee from Naruto.

The artwork and press photos for the new single show the members of Ladybaby dressed up like they are ready to take on Street Fighter‘s Chun Li. Perhaps they were inspired by how great Ladybeard looks cosplaying her? The addition of the ramen bowl “helmet” is definitely unique and shows that this idol group is ready for just about anything. However, the real question on everyone’s mind is: Is the world ready for more Ladybaby? We’ll find out on April 13, 2016.
